About the role

We are seeking an experienced and hands-on BSA/AML/OFAC Officer to join our dynamic team. Reporting to the Chief Compliance Officer, this role will be instrumental in building and maintaining a world-class compliance program.

Responsibilities

  • Advising businesses on new product, operations, and technology initiatives while overseeing a robust BSA/AML program.
  • Developing and implementing strong policies, governance, and testing frameworks tailored to a unique customer base.
  • Leading cross-functional efforts to address company or partner needs, ensuring compliance with regulatory standards.
  • Partnering with third-party service providers to understand and meet their BSA/AML requirements, delivering comprehensive reports and outputs.
  • Managing and leading compliance testing and audit programs to ensure ongoing effectiveness of the BSA/AML program.
  • Identifying and escalating potential issues to senior management, ensuring timely and effective resolution.

Requirements

  • 5-10 years of experience advising businesses on new product, operations, and technology initiatives and running a BSA/AML program, including KYC / CIP / Sanctions Screening / Transaction Monitoring / SARs.
  • 5-10 years of experience with all pillars of a successful BSA/AML compliance program, including risk assessments, controls and monitoring, training, and reporting.
  • 5-10 years of experience advising Operations teams on BSA/AML requirements, including KYC / CIP / EDD reviews, and reviewing and filing SARs and Unusual Activity Reports with sponsor banks.
  • 5-10 years of experience with developing and executing compliance testing and/or audit programs for BSA/AML programs.
  • Ability to lead cross-functional efforts in response to company or partner needs.
  • Works well with diverse stakeholders.
  • Ability to partner with third parties (banks, service providers) to understand requirements and deliver reporting, testing and other output effectively.
  • Ability to synthesize a broad set of inputs to make effective critical judgments.
  • Close attention to detail and a bias for action, delivery with quality, and speed.

Qualifications

  • B.A. or B.S. degree; JD or LLM is a strong plus.
  • Experience working for, or with, a fintech sponsor bank.
  • CAMS certification or CRCM certification.
  • Experience using AI tools.
  • Spoken and written Spanish language skills are a major plus, though not required.
